fre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

《lc功能指令》ppt課件-全文預覽

2025-02-04 03:50 上一頁面

下一頁面
  

【正文】 區(qū)間復位 ? ? ? ? ? 41 DECO 解碼 ? ? ? ? ? 42 ENCO 編碼 ? ? ? ? ? 43 SUM 統(tǒng)計 ON位數(shù) ? ? ? ? ? 44 BON 查詢位某狀態(tài) ? ? ? ? ? 45 MEAN 求平均值 ? ? ? ? ? 46 ANS 報警器置位 ? ? ? ? ? 47 ANR 報警器復位 ? ? ? ? ? 48 SQR 求平方根 ? ? ? ? ? 49 FLT 整數(shù)與浮點數(shù)轉(zhuǎn)換 ? ? ? ? ? 區(qū)間復位指令 ZRST(P) ?將指定范圍內(nèi)的同類元件成批復位。 ?執(zhí)行這兩條指令時,各位數(shù)據(jù)連同進位( M8022)向右(或向左)循環(huán)移動 n位,如圖所示。 ? WAND、 WOR、 WXOR指令 16位運算占 7個程序步, 32位為 13個程序步,而 NEG分別占 3步和 5步。 ? 在 INC運算時,如數(shù)據(jù)為 16位,則由 +32767再加 1變?yōu)?32768,但標志不置位;同樣, 32位運算由 +2147483647再加 1就變?yōu)?2147483648時,標志也不置位。 ? 32位乘法運算中,如用位元件作目標,則只能得到乘積的低 32位,高 32位將丟失,這種情況下應先將數(shù)據(jù)移入字元件再運算;除法運算中將位元件指定為 [D.],則無法得到余數(shù),除數(shù)為 0時發(fā)生運算錯誤。如果運算結(jié)果為 0,則零標志 M8020置 1;當運算結(jié)果超過 32767( 16位運算)或2147483647( 32位運算)則進位標志置 1;當運算結(jié)果小于 32767( 16位運算)或 2147483647( 32位運算),借位標志就會置 1。 2二進制減法 FNC21 SUB 使用加法和減法指令時應該注意: ? 操作數(shù)可取所有數(shù)據(jù)類型,目標操作數(shù)可取 KnY、 KnM、 KnS、 T、 C、 D、 V和 Z.。 1 BIN變換指令 BIN ? (D)BIN(P), 指令的編號為 FNC19 ? 將源元件中的 BCD數(shù)據(jù)轉(zhuǎn)換 成二進制數(shù)據(jù)送到目標元件中 使用 BCD/BIN指令時應注意: 1)源操作數(shù)為 KnX、 KnY、 KnM、 KnS、 T、 C、 D、 V和 Z目標操作數(shù)可取 KnY、 KnM、 KnS、 T、 C、 D、 V和 Z 2) 16位運算占 5個程序步, 32位運算占 9個程序步。 1數(shù)據(jù)交換指令 (D)XCH(P) ( FNC17) ?是將數(shù)據(jù)在指定的目標元件之間交換 。 n=512 BMOV舉例 使用塊傳送指令時應注意: 1) 源操作數(shù)可取 KnX、 KnY、 KnM、 KnS、 T、 C、 D和文件寄存器 , 目標操作數(shù)可取 , KnY、 KnM、 KnS、 T、 C和 D . 2) 只有 16位操作 , 占 7個程序步; 3) 利用 BMOV可讀出文件寄存器 (D1000D2999)中的數(shù)據(jù) 。 當 X0 斷開時,指令不執(zhí)行,數(shù)據(jù)保持不變。 例:當 S1.=K100,S2.=K90時,把 K100進行計算。 ?數(shù)據(jù)比較是進行代數(shù)值大小比較(即帶符號比較)。 程序舉例 K100C10當前值, M0為 ON K100=C10當前值, M1為 ON K100C10當前值, M2為 ON 當 X0=OFF,不執(zhí)行 CMP指令, M0,M1,M2保持不變。 有關(guān)中斷的說明: 主程序結(jié)束 (FNC06) FEND 無 操作數(shù) 監(jiān)視定時器指令 ■ 監(jiān)視定時器指令 WDT( P) 編號為 FNC07, 沒有操作數(shù) , 占 1個程序步 。 ? 在中斷允許范圍內(nèi),若特殊輔助繼電器 M8050~M8053被驅(qū)動,則相應中斷不執(zhí)行。 ?當有多個依次發(fā)出的中斷信號,優(yōu)先級按發(fā)生的先后為序,發(fā)生得越早優(yōu)先級越高;若同時發(fā)生多個中斷信號,標號越小,優(yōu)先級越高。 使用子程序調(diào)用與返回指令時應注意: ? 轉(zhuǎn)移標號不能重復,也不可與跳轉(zhuǎn)指令的標號重復; ? 子程序可以嵌套調(diào)用,最多可 5級嵌套。 ?標號 P10 和子程序返回指令 SRET 間的程序構(gòu)成了 P10 子程序的內(nèi)容。 子程序調(diào)用 FNC01與返回 FNC02 指令 名稱 助記符 指令代碼位數(shù) 操作數(shù)范圍 程序步 D ( . ) 子程序調(diào)用 CALL CALL(P) FNC01 (16) 指針 P0~P62 嵌套 5 級 3 步, (指令標號 ) 1 步 子程序返回 SRET FNC02 無 1 步 ?子程序是為了一些特定的控制目的編制的相對獨立的程序。 程序執(zhí)行說明: 使用跳轉(zhuǎn)指令應注意: 標號一般設在相關(guān)的跳轉(zhuǎn)指令之后,也可以設在跳轉(zhuǎn)指令之前。 ——稱為 條件跳轉(zhuǎn) 。其余分別保存在 D8182D8195中。 ?FXON中只有 V0和 Z0。 ? 反過來,高位數(shù)據(jù)全部為 0。 : 位軟元件:只處理 ON/OFF信息的元件 , X, Y, M, S 常數(shù) K、 H或指針 P: P0-P63 、 I000I50 I610I899 、 I010I060、 N0N7 字軟元件T/C/D/V/Z:16位 ( T/C表示當前值寄存器 ) 由位軟元件組成的位組合元件: 由位軟元件組成的位組合元件: ?連續(xù)排列的4個位元件為一個單元 , 由 Kn加 首元件號 表示 。 以 S,S1, S2表示 。 FXON無脈沖指令 。 ?功能指令可分為以下幾類:程序流程指令、傳送與比較、算術(shù)與邏輯運算、循環(huán)與移位、數(shù)據(jù)處理、高速處理、方便指令等。 FX系列 PLC的功能指令 FX系列 PLC的功能指令 ?又稱高級 /應用指令。如 FNC00(CJ)表示條件跳轉(zhuǎn)。 ④ 脈沖 /連續(xù)執(zhí)行指令標志 (P): 有 (P)為脈沖指令 , 即僅在條件由 OFF到 ON時執(zhí)行一個掃描周期;無 (P)為連續(xù)執(zhí)行指令 , 條件滿足時每個掃描周期執(zhí)行一次 。 ⑥ 操作數(shù) : ( 有的沒有操作數(shù) ) :指令執(zhí)行后不改變內(nèi)容的操作數(shù) 。 常為常數(shù) , 以 m, n 表示 , 多個操作數(shù)表示為:m1, m2, n1, n2. 若為間接操作數(shù) , 即通過變址取得數(shù)據(jù) , 表示為[S1.], [S2.], [D1.], [D2.]。 二、不同數(shù)據(jù)長度間數(shù)據(jù)的傳送 ? 當一個 16位的數(shù)據(jù)傳送到 K1M0, K2M0, K3M0時,只傳送相應的低位數(shù)據(jù),目的數(shù)據(jù)的高位數(shù)據(jù)保持不變。只須制定 Z,即代表了 VZ。 D8028中保存 Z0的值,D8029中保存 V0的值 (只讀 )。 有條件跳轉(zhuǎn) 無條件跳轉(zhuǎn) 去掉 LD X0 CJ P8 … LD 8000 CJ P8 … P8 LD X2 OUT Y10 LD X3 OUT Y11 … (P63) END 用法示例: ? 當 X0 置 1 ,跳轉(zhuǎn)指令 CJ P8 執(zhí)行條件滿足,程序?qū)? CJ P8 指令處跳至標號 P8 處,僅執(zhí)行該梯形圖中 P8后面的程序。直到跳轉(zhuǎn)的條件不再滿足,跳轉(zhuǎn)停止進行。 在跳轉(zhuǎn)執(zhí)行期間,即使被跳過的程序的驅(qū)動條件發(fā)生改變,但其線圈(或結(jié)果)仍保
點擊復制文檔內(nèi)容
教學課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1